What is eSIMTrends' take on VoIP call restrictions for apps like WhatsApp or FaceTime in Dubai (UAE)?

Updated April 22, 2026

eSIMTrends confirms that government regulations in the UAE, including Dubai, impose restrictions on Voice over IP (VoIP) services. This means popular applications such as WhatsApp calls, FaceTime audio/video, Messenger calls, Instagram calls, and Telegram calls are typically blocked. The regulations specifically target such services, redirecting users towards licensed telecommunication providers.
